Shank Size Of Hitch Ball Included With The Curt Pintle Hook W/ 2-5/16" Hitch Ball C48200
Question:
What size ball shank hole is this? I have one from a different manufacturer which is advertised as 1 1/4” shank, but upon measuring it, it is only 1 1/8th” and won’t accept 1-1/4” ball shanks. I regularly switch between a pintle, 2” and 2-5/16” hitches and had originally planned on being able to just switch the ball out to accomplish this, however when I went to try, my current hitch wouldn’t work. I’d just like to confirm this is a true 1-1/4” shank size. Thanks!
asked by: Kyle S
Expert Reply:
The Curt Pintle Hook with 2-5/16" Hitch Ball - Bolt On - 16,000 lbs # C48200 you were looking at has a ball hole that is 1-1/4" in diameter.
This combo includes a 2-5/16" hitch ball already, so for a 2" hitch ball I recommend the Replacement Hitch Ball for Curt Pintle Hook Combo - 2" Diameter - 10,000 lbs - Chrome # C48820 which was made for this hitch.
